[Xen-users] documentation for Xen networking 
| Is there better documentation for Xen networking than what's in the manual 
at http://www.cl.cam.ac.uk/research/srg/netos/xen/readmes/user/user.html ? 
I'm having some difficulty finding any reference material that doesn't 
ultimately end up with "use the Xen scripts to do all the magic".  The 
scripts unfortuantely raise more questions for me than they answer. 
I've got a machine with two interfaces (eth0 and eth1).  Each interface 
connects to a different router, both of which provide a common gateway via 
HSRP.  The two interfaces on the server are bonded together (bond0).  The 
interfaces are trunk ports.  I want to bond both interfaces using 
mode=active-backup, then create vlans off the bond, then bridge the 
bond.vlan interfaces to the guests that should be part of a particular 
vlan. 
I've been playing around with this by hand using "network-dummy" and 
creating everything by hand.  I'm at the point where I have bonded 
interfaces bridged and talking to guests, but I'm stuck now trying to get 
vlans off the bonded interface working. 
Anyway, has anybody already done this (or something similar)?  Is there 
better documentation for how everything gets created?  Are there examples 
some place that aren't the scripts in /etc/xen/scripts?
